[jbosstools-issues] [JBoss JIRA] (JBIDE-26015) write doc about using ccipush/pull scripts to manage Jenkins jobs on CCI

Nick Boldt (JIRA) issues at jboss.org
Thu Jun 21 12:45:00 EDT 2018


     [ https://issues.jboss.org/browse/JBIDE-26015?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Nick Boldt resolved JBIDE-26015.
--------------------------------
    Resolution: Done


New doc:

https://github.com/jbosstools/jbosstools-devdoc/blob/master/building/jenkins_job_maintenance.adoc

Also:

https://github.com/nickboldt/maven-plugins/blob/master/hudson-job-sync-plugin/README.adoc (upstream)

https://github.com/nickboldt/maven-plugins/tree/master/hudson-job-sync-plugin/scripts (bash examples)

Also referenced my cache of wtp/dtp Eclipse JIPP jobs:

https://github.com/nickboldt/eclipse.ci.jobs

> write doc about using ccipush/pull scripts to manage Jenkins jobs on CCI
> ------------------------------------------------------------------------
>
>                 Key: JBIDE-26015
>                 URL: https://issues.jboss.org/browse/JBIDE-26015
>             Project: Tools (JBoss Tools)
>          Issue Type: Bug
>          Components: build, devdoc
>            Reporter: Nick Boldt
>            Assignee: Nick Boldt
>             Fix For: 4.6.0.Final
>
>
> Need new doc(s) in https://github.com/jbosstools/jbosstools-devdoc/
> * get and build maven tool from https://github.com/nickboldt/maven-plugins/tree/master/hudson-job-sync-plugin
> * configure keystore per https://github.com/nickboldt/maven-plugins/blob/master/hudson-job-sync-plugin/README.adoc
> * jenkins crumbs - https://stackoverflow.com/questions/16738441/how-to-request-for-crumb-issuer-for-jenkins/18360897 
> * set up bash & pom-sync.xml scripts (with examples)
> * pull jobs (one by one or batch modes)
> * edit jobs / save changes to github repo
> * push jobs back to server (one by one or batch push mode)



--
This message was sent by Atlassian JIRA
(v7.5.0#75005)


More information about the jbosstools-issues mailing list